The Bail for Pendant in King is a critical agreement document that facilitates the process of securing a bail bond on behalf of a defendant. This document outlines the responsibilities of the applicant, who must provide comprehensive personal information and agree to various stipulations to ensure the bail bond is executed. Key features of the form include payment of bail bond premiums, indemnification of the bail bonding company, cooperation in the case of forfeiture, and reimbursement for expenses incurred during the apprehension of the defendant. The bail is normally placed in the center of the necklace where the pendant hangs. Some bails are made so a pendant can be attached after the necklace production is completed.
